Welcome to Hackysack City

The goal is to get as many points as you can by placing coloured buildings next to each other and the same buildings on top of each other

Drag left and right to rotate
The next building is automatically released every few seconds and travels down the row but stops at the second road

Only 5 of the same building can be stacked on top of each other

If you place a building outside of the world it's game over

Hold and release to start
